Roush, Walter J. - Meritt Island, Florida, age 79, died Thursday, June 13, 1963 at Hurley Hospital.

Funeral services will be held at 1 p.m. Monday, from the Roosevelt Avenue Free Methodist Church. Rev. E. E. Walling officiating.

Burial in Grace Lawn Cemetery.

Mr. Roush will lie in state at the Brown Funeral Home, until 11 a.m. Monday and then will be taken to the church for services.

Death was sudden.

Mr. Roush was born in Bowling Green, Ohio, on March 2, 1881, the son of Isaac and Margaret Roush and was a resident of Flint for 53 years.

He was a member of the Roosevelt Avenue Free Methodist Church for many years and was employed at Buick Motor Division in the Experimental Department No. 78 for 40 years before retiring in 1949.

Surviving are: Wife, Lydia B.; 2 daughters, Mrs. Esther Ferrell and Mrs. Dorothy Yale; son, Harold L., all of Flint; 9 grandchildren; 6 great grandchildren; sister Mrs. Amanda Crary, brother Frank, of Merritt Island Florida,; several nieces and nephews.

Walter Leroy's father was Isaac Miller Roush born 17 February 1836, Scott Twp., Sandusky Co., Ohio.

He left his family in Ohio to live in Oregon. He died of an abscessed tooth depending on others to care for and bury him.

He died 22 January 1896, Detroit, Marion Co., Oregon, no burial information. Source Elaine Johnson
